Bank loans, notes payable and other debt consisted of the following:
 
 
 
As of June 30,
 
 
 
2017
 
2016
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Note payable to Wisconsin Econcomic Development Corporation payable in monthly installments of $23,685, including interest at 2%, with the final payment due May 1, 2018; collateralized by equipment purchased with the loan proceeds and substantially all assets of the Company not otherwise collateralized.
 
$
257,960
 
$
534,009
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Bank loan payable in fixed monthly installments of $6,800 of principal and interest at a rate of 0.25% below prime, as defined, subject to a floor of 5% with any remaining principal and interest due at maturity on June 1, 2018; collateralized by the building and land.
 
 
468,297
 
 
524,592
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Equipment finance obligation, interest payable in quarterly installments ranging between $1,510 and $2,555 at an imputed interest rate of approximately 2.44% over 20 years. See Note 15 for discussion of sale-leaseback transaction.
 
 
331,826
 
 
331,826
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
$
1,058,083
 
$
1,390,427
